Felicitate

Felicitate logo #20972Fe·lic'i·tate adjective [ Latin felicitatus , past participle of felicitare to felicitate, from felix , -icis , happy. See felicity .] Made very happy. [ Archaic] « I am alone felicitate In your dear highness' love.» Shak.
